It was the best of games, it was the worst of games. Okay, maybe that was forced, but it still holds true. Game Three began with a grope, but ended with a 3-2 loss on enemy ice. The Caps absolutely outplayed the Penguins in Pittsburgh on Monday night, but still walked away down 2-1 in the series.
Even so, there are positives to pull from the game. It was the first match of the series that the Caps unquestionably controlled the play against the Penguins. The Capitals probably never expected to come into Pittsburgh and take both games, so while it makes Game Four on Wednesday all the more important, it is not a backbreaker either.
The Caps are rightfully feeling pretty good about their current play going into Game Four. This was a game of bounces. The Pens got them. The Caps didn’t.
